The Sales Account Executive reports to the Service Director and is responsible for achieving the annual booking plan. This person will be calling on industrial and commercial accounts. Responsible for selling and closing an agreed-upon annual sales plan after completing the initial best-in-class sales training program. This role sells service agreements to financial decision makers and Electrical experience is not required.

Minimum 3 years of outside sales experience selling service agreements, preferably in the electrical industry.
This position will be based out of Metro Denver, CO. This is a full-time position that is available for immediate hire. A meaningful compensation package will be developed for the successful candidate that will include a base salary, aggressive commission plan, company vehicle or monthly auto allowance with gas card, 401K plan with company match, cell phone, laptop/tablet, and health insurance.
